Victory in Los Angeles!
What an exhilarating game for our beloved Toronto Blue Jays fans tonight as we triumphantly sealed a 5-4 victory against the Dodgers at their own stadium! It was a night filled with thrills, home runs, and pure baseball joy! Early Game Drama
Bo Bichette set the stage early in the top of the first inning with a walk, paving the way for Vladimir Guerrero Jr. to double him home, putting the Jays on the scoreboard with an early lead. Unfortunately, the Dodgers responded in the bottom half. Shohei Ohtani hit a massive 400-foot home run, and Freddie Freeman added another, putting the Dodgers up 2-1. Clutch Performances
The middle innings tested our resolve, but we bounced back stunningly in the 8th inning. Guerrero Jr. hammered a towering 422-foot home run, tying the game at 3-3. Then, guess who? Addison Barger answered the call with a solo shot to right-center, giving us the lead! And in the 9th inning, Ernie Clement muscled out a solo shot himself, giving the Jays a crucial insurance run. Closing It Out
Despite the Dodgers tying the game in the bottom half of the 8th inning, we showed resilience. With pressure mounting in the 9th inning, our bullpen, led by Fluharty, stayed focused and fierce. Ohtani struck out swinging, and Mookie Betts hit into a fielder's choice, securing the stunning 5-4 victory for our Blue Jays.It was a riveting night for us fans, a game filled with heart-pounding drama and joyous cheers.
